Output 54dd0873160e467831aa34f0b04874911ec9b1f97ace5ca591e50676659bac79:0

value
4561609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d651520ca34fd5630c396bb18e2c55e8d59c9689 OP_EQUALVERIFY OP_CHECKSIG
address
1LYD2JNSRJXQ9MK9xikzdjVSwWAduLuhfV
transaction
54dd0873160e467831aa34f0b04874911ec9b1f97ace5ca591e50676659bac79
confirmations
392174
spent
true